WebbCopper is resistant to corrosion in most atmospheres including marine and industrial environments. It is corroded by oxidising acids, halogens, sulphides and ammonia based solutions. C101/CW004A is the designation for the 99.9% pure copper used in a range of engineering applications. C101/CW004A is also known as HC or high conductivity copper.
